# Apply credit memo to an order

> Applies the credit memo to an open invoice/order as a payment, through the canonical
credit-apply path (same code path as the internal UI): the memo's `balance_remaining`
and the account's spendable `credit_balance` decrement, an `order_payments` row is
recorded (method `credit`), `order.balance_due` / `payment_status` recalculate, and
the GL entry posts (DR Customer Credits liability / CR Accounts Receivable).

**Refusal guards:**
- 409 `order_already_fully_paid` -- target order has zero open balance. Issue an
  unapplied customer credit instead, or apply to a different open invoice.
- 422 `apply_amount_exceeds_order_balance` -- requested apply amount is greater than
  the order's current open balance. Reduce the amount and retry.
- 400 `credit_memo_not_applicable` -- the memo is voided / expired / fully applied
  (terminal states are locked). The body includes the memo `status`.
- 422 `amount_exceeds_balance_remaining` -- requested apply amount exceeds the
  credit's `balance_remaining`.
- 403 `credit_memo_account_mismatch` -- the memo belongs to a different customer
  account than the target order.

If `amount` is omitted, the full remaining credit is applied (capped at the order's
open balance). Industry parity: NetSuite + Acumatica + QuickBooks all refuse
credit-to-fully-paid; Arcus matches that behavior.

  description: >
    Arcus ERP public REST API. Designed for external integrations and data
    migration.


    **Authentication.** Bearer token (API key) via the `Authorization` header.

    Format: `Authorization: Bearer ark_live_ent_<code>_<random>` (or
    `ark_test_*` for sandbox).

    API keys are issued per-entity in **Settings > Developers > API Keys**.


    **Entity scoping.** The entity is encoded in the API key prefix; routes are
    flat

    (e.g. `/v1/accounts`, `/v1/orders`, `/v1/products`). A small set of platform
    endpoints

    (migration, reconciliation, events, webhook endpoints, API keys) use the

    `/v1/entities/{entity_id}/...` form -- those are noted in their tags.


    **Key capabilities.**
      - Related-resource hydration via `?expand[]=` (see `x-arcus-expand` on each resource).
      - Cursor-based pagination (`starting_after` / `ending_before` / `limit`).
      - Idempotency via the `Idempotency-Key` header.
      - Webhook events for asynchronous notification.
      - Conditional requests / ETag for cache validation.
